>GLAD: Controversy and Conformity - 25 years of transforming the academy
>
>The Group for Learning in Art and Design was formed twenty five years ago
>in response to changes in higher education which were to impact on how
>art and design was taught in higher and further education and specialist
>art schools. Early changes, such as modularisation, the massification of
>higher education, widening participation and the development of
>postgraduate courses brought both challenges and opportunities, which
>were the focus of much debate. The responses from the Art and Design
>sector were often viewed as controversial, differentš and indicative of
>a discipline reluctant to conform.
>More recently the introduction of student fees and then higher fees,
>competition for students, internationalisation, employability, REF, NSS
>and a focus on the student experience continues to shape how we teach art
>and design, where we teach and how students learn. These are the key
>drivers for all disciplines. So, have we transformed the academy or has
>the academy transformed art and design?
>This conference offers the opportunity for academic staff, technical
>staff and research students to consider the purpose and value of art and
>design pedagogy in an increasingly complex, fast-paced environment and
>the space to reflect and learn from past experiences, in order to develop
>strategies, practices and techniques for the future.
